Online Incentives Are a Necessity

It should come as no surprise that our struggling economy is a focal point for everyone. Almost all of my clients have expressed in one way or another how challenging their online business has become from many standpoints, specifically in terms of ROI. In an effort to combat these difficult times, advertising budgets are being stretched thin and cutbacks are occurring.
 
At the same time, much to our delight, Search Engine Marketing (SEM) continues to be one of the most cost effective and quickest ways for online retailers to get their message across. In fact, many clients have told me they have had to decrease (in some cases cease completely) their television, radio and print efforts, due to the increasingly high cost to advertise on these platforms. 
 
That being said, every click counts to retailers, while consumers want to get as much as they can for their hard earned money. I personally feel that when an incentive is offered, the result is two-fold. It shows compassion for consumers who are battling through this tough economic climate. It also makes prospective shoppers feel they are getting a bigger and better value and will be more apt to take out their credit card. So what are the best incentives to get prospective shoppers and qualified leads to your website? Here are just a few tips…

  1. Offer free shipping whenever possible. If free shipping is not an option, perhaps offer a shipping upgrade at no additional cost.
  2. Provide a free gift with purchase. This can be something small and relatively inexpensive. This is also a great branding opportunity for you. Examples: shirts, pens, notepads, etc. with your company name printed.
  3. Offer a discount; even 5 or 10%, as every little bit helps.
  4. Extend a customer loyalty discount for repeat customers, or a coupon code that provides a discount on a future purchases.
  5. Be sure to have competitive pricing. Online shoppers are smart and they will search around now more than ever before for the best deal. If your pricing is favorable, you will more than likely get the sale. If possible, offer a low price guarantee.
  6. Provide free samples with orders; shoppers love samples!
  7. Extend a free trial of your service.
  8. Give a free whitepaper and/or newsletter when searchers register on your site. This is a great way to build your database and remarket in the future.

I recommend testing any of the above tips and then track your progress to see which incentives work best for you and your business. Good luck!
